06798 Zip Code Historical First Ancestry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
9,154 (92.92%) out of the total population of 9,851 reported first ancestry.
06798 Zip Code | % of the Total Population | Connecticut | U.S. | |
Arab | 123 | 1.25%, see rank | 0.61% | 0.56% |
Czech | 64 | 0.65%, see rank | 0.37% | 0.47% |
Danish | 64 | 0.65%, see rank | 0.33% | 0.42% |
Dutch | 72 | 0.73%, see rank | 0.74% | 1.40% |
English | 1,741 | 17.67%, see rank | 8.94% | 8.02% |
French | 665 | 6.75%, see rank | 8.47% | 3.34% |
German | 1,627 | 16.52%, see rank | 9.34% | 15.03% |
Greek | 158 | 1.60%, see rank | 0.87% | 0.41% |
Hungarian | 192 | 1.95%, see rank | 1.03% | 0.46% |
Irish | 2,215 | 22.49%, see rank | 16.03% | 10.80% |
Italian | 2,159 | 21.92%, see rank | 18.43% | 5.52% |
Norwegian | 95 | 0.96%, see rank | 0.54% | 1.42% |
Polish | 598 | 6.07%, see rank | 7.96% | 3.01% |
Portuguese | 55 | 0.56%, see rank | 1.39% | 0.44% |
Russian | 189 | 1.92%, see rank | 1.82% | 0.92% |
Scotch-Irish | 88 | 0.89%, see rank | 0.53% | 0.99% |
Scottish | 248 | 2.52%, see rank | 1.84% | 1.72% |
Subsaharan African | 30 | 0.30%, see rank | 0.92% | 0.95% |
Swedish | 232 | 2.36%, see rank | 1.71% | 1.27% |
Swiss | 13 | 0.13%, see rank | 0.23% | 0.30% |
Ukrainian | 156 | 1.58%, see rank | 0.55% | 0.31% |
American | 479 | 4.86%, see rank | 3.92% | 7.12% |
Welsh | 33 | 0.33%, see rank | 0.41% | 0.57% |
